Transaction 34eca206d691ec60324909613b88ca21179f35601b7e07ffc8d9eb5e73201798

1 Input
2 Outputs
  • 34eca206d691ec60324909613b88ca21179f35601b7e07ffc8d9eb5e73201798:0
  • value  111362
    address  1E9rpFrWnW9Ehcwz4ekBDz2aC9TDqJkke9
  • 34eca206d691ec60324909613b88ca21179f35601b7e07ffc8d9eb5e73201798:1
  • value  396813
    address  1SMHwYCrT191AaDAwgioQyCEDdpmmJiaZ